Que signifie ce verset ?
Jesus is speaking in this verse and says that all knowledge has been given to Him by God the Father. He also states that only God the Father fully understands Jesus, and only Jesus can truly understand God the Father unless Jesus reveals it.

Contexte historique
Matthew wrote this gospel around AD 80-90 for a primarily Jewish audience. The verse reflects Jesus' teaching style and emphasizes His divine knowledge and unique relationship with God the Father during a time when many were questioning His identity and authority.
